Islamabad: Finance Minister Miftah Ismail has said Pakistan attaches great importance to development of bilateral relations with friendly countries.
He was talking to Ambassador Extraordinary and Plenipotentiary of Kyrgyzstan Totuiaev Ulanbek Asankulovich in Islamabad.
He expressed commitment to enhance bilateral relations with Kyrgyzstan.
He also apprised the Ambassador about potential investment avenues in Pakistan.
The Ambassador of Kyrgyz Republic said his country has keen interest in enhancing relations with Pakistan in the areas of trade, investment and business
